摘要

Using simple two- and three-component hydrocarbon mixtures, the ability is evaluated of the Peng-Robinson and Soave-Redlich-Kwong equations of state to simulate phase behavior and slim-tube displacement experiments. A good match of the experimental phase behavior was obtained. When this phase match was used to simulate the slim-tube displacement experiments, the agreement between the experimental and calculated results was poor. The effect of numerical dispersion has also been investigated. (ERA citation 12:007925)
